Insider Transaction Report


Southwest Gas Holdings Director Brian E. Sandoval purchased 24 shares of common stock at $78.57 per share.

Summary

  • Director Brian E. Sandoval acquired 24 shares of Southwest Gas Holdings, Inc. common stock.
  • The transaction took place on September 10, 2025, at a price of $78.57 per share.
  • Following this purchase, Mr. Sandoval directly owns 1,561.972 shares of the company's common stock.
  • The acquisition was executed pursuant to a Rule 10b5-1(c) trading plan.
